Description

The Broadcom Emulex LPe35004-M2 is a high-performance quad-port 32G Fibre Channel host bus adapter designed for modern NVMe-optimized, latency-sensitive SAN environments. Built on the Emulex Gen 7 architecture, it delivers up to 3x improved latency, higher throughput, and exceptional reliability for mission-critical workloads.

This full-height 4-port HBA enables enterprises to scale their SAN bandwidth with four independent 32GFC links, making it ideal for virtualized infrastructure, all-flash arrays, and high-IOPS transactional applications. With industry-leading features such as Dynamic Multi-core architecture, FPIN congestion signaling, T10 DIF data protection, and a Silicon Root of Trust, the LPe35004-M2 ensures secure, predictable, and high-availability connectivity.

Administrators benefit from zero-downtime firmware updates, hot-swap optics capability, and advanced diagnostics through the Emulex management suite—streamlining operations while maximizing uptime. Engineered for long-term performance and stability, the LPe35004-M2 is purpose-built for enterprises that demand uncompromised SAN performance.

Category Specification
Model Emulex LPe35004-M2
Ports 4 × 32GFC short-wave optical ports
Form Factor Full-height PCIe card
Connectivity LC-type SFP+ optical transceivers
Supported Link Speeds 32GFC, 16GFC, 8GFC (auto-negotiated)
Upgradeability Not upgradeable to 64GFC
PCIe Interface PCIe 3.0 ×16 (quad-port model)
Throughput 6,400 MB/s full-duplex per port (32GFC)
IOPS Architecture Dynamic Multi-core engine; hardware acceleration
NVMe Support NVMe/FC + concurrent SCSI FCP
Virtualization NPIV, SR-IOV
Max Logins per Port 12,288
Security Features Silicon Root of Trust, digitally signed firmware & drivers
Data Protection T10 DIF/PI, CRC, ECC, parity protection
Cabling Support OM3/OM4/OM5 multimode fiber; long-wave with approved optics
Typical MMF Distances Up to 100 m on OM4/OM5 @ 32GFC
Physical Dimensions 167.64 mm × 111.15 mm (6.60 in × 4.37 in)
Operating Temperature 0°C to 55°C (32°F to 131°F)
Airflow Requirement 275 LFM for quad-port 32G (LPe35004-M2)
Compliance & Certifications FCC/ICES Class A, CE, UKCA, RCM, VCCI, KCC, BSMI, RoHS
Use Case SAN acceleration, NVMe storage, mission-critical workloads
